Vice Chair Morioka seconded, and it carried <br />unanimously. <br />POLICE CHIEF'S REPORT ON DEPARTMENTAL ACTIVITIES <br />Including, but not limited to: <br />• Crime report: Assistant Chief Tavares reported on burglaries at the Mt. View, <br />Kurtistown, and Pahoa post offices. Suspects have been identified through video <br />surveillance. In the days leading up to New Year's Eve they had a lot of fireworks <br />complaints, but they have to identify who lit the firework.
